#d046c3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d046c3 is composed of 81.6% red, 27.5% green and 76.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 66.3% magenta, 6.3%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 305.7 degrees, a saturation of 59.5% and a lightness of 54.5%. #d046c3 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8cff with #a10087.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

Shades and Tints of #d046c3
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030103 is the darkest color, while #fcf2fb is the lightest one.
